Closed Bug 995965 Opened 10 years ago Closed 10 years ago

[tarako] Use new API in Darjeeling

Categories

(Marketplace Graveyard :: Consumer Pages, defect, P1)

Avenir
x86
macOS
defect

Tracking

(Not tracked)

RESOLVED WONTFIX

People

(Reporter: chuck, Assigned: cvan)

References

Details

(Keywords: perf)

In bug 993172, mat created a new API endpoint special for Darjeeling. We should start using that endpoint.

As part of this, the logic implemented here: 

https://github.com/mozilla/darjeeling/blob/master/src/media/js/featured.js

Should be updated to appropriately select and cache the featured apps.
Keywords: perf
Priority: -- → P3
I disagree, I think this is a P1. We can't ship if we're not sourcing apps correctly.
Priority: P3 → P1
Assignee: nobody → charmston
Current status: https://github.com/chuckharmston/darjeeling/compare/cats

I'm ceding this to cvan for now per conversation in a meeting. Do with it what you will, my friend.

Worth noting: we need to put the featured (and ideally, in the future, category) information somewhere where we can access it from other parts of the app, e.g. here:

https://github.com/mozilla/darjeeling/blob/master/src/media/js/featured.js#L12-L26
Assignee: charmston → cvan
darjeeling
Status: NEW → RESOLVED
Closed: 10 years ago
Resolution: --- → WONTFIX
Blocks: 992365
You need to log in before you can comment on or make changes to this bug.